Kristina Norman (1979) is an interdisciplinary artist whose work encompasses
video installations, sculpture, projects in public space, documentary films, and
performances. She is interested in questions of collective remembering and
forgetting (including in the context of Baltic colonial history), the use of public
space, and spheres of body politics that transcend the boundaries between
public and private. Norman holds an MA from the Estonian Academy of Arts
(2010). She has participated in numerous exhibitions in Estonia and internation-
ally and has represented Estonia twice at the Venice Art Biennale (After-War,
2009; Orchidelirium: An Appetite for Abundance, 2022). From 2020 to 2022
she was a recipient of the state artist’s salary.
